Design Notes for Maximum Impact

Here are some practical tips I’ve picked up while using Alphabet V in my seasonal collections:
  1. Test Thread Colors: Try different combinations on both light and dark fabric textures to see what pops visually. Neutral tones work well for rustic or cozy vibes, while bold colors bring playfulness and modernity.
  2. Check Stitch Density: Since the design isn’t overly intricate, it allows for some flexibility. But keep an eye on dense areas to avoid unnecessary strain on your fabric.
  3. Confirm Hoop Size: While it’s meant for general use, verify the minimum hoop size needed to maintain clarity and spacing between letters.
  4. Use Proper Stabilizer: Especially on thinner or delicate fabrics, a good stabilizer ensures the design stays neat and doesn’t shift during stitching.
  5. Create Realistic Mockups: When listing items on Etsy or at craft fairs, show the design in real-life contexts to help customers visualize it on actual products.
  6. Review Small Details: After stitching, zoom in on each letter to ensure no gaps or inconsistencies are present. This attention to detail reflects professionalism and care in your finished items.
  7. Plan Color Palettes: Think ahead about how the alphabet will look with other elements in your design. Harmonious color schemes increase visual appeal and engagement.
